Which brand produces the most prestigious watches?

Several brands have established themselves as leaders in the luxury watch industry. Here are some of the most prestigious watchmakers:

  • Rolex: Known for its timeless designs, exceptional quality, and unrivaled brand recognition, Rolex has become a symbol of luxury.
  • Patek Philippe: With a rich history dating back to 1839, Patek Philippe is often regarded as one of the most prestigious watch manufacturers in the world.
  • Audemars Piguet: Renowned for its innovative designs and high level of craftsmanship, Audemars Piguet remains a favorite among watch connoisseurs.
  • Jaeger-LeCoultre: This Swiss watchmaker has been creating exceptional timepieces since 1833, combining precision engineering with elegant designs.
  • Omega: As the official timekeeper of the Olympic Games, Omega has solidified its reputation for producing both luxurious and sporty watches.

What are some iconic luxury watch models?

Within each brand, there are specific watch models that have become iconic symbols of luxury. Here are a few examples:

  • Rolex Submariner: A classic diver’s watch that has become a staple in any luxury watch collection.
  • Patek Philippe Nautilus: With its distinctive shape and innovative features, the Nautilus has become a status symbol.
  • Audemars Piguet Royal Oak: The Royal Oak, with its iconic octagonal bezel and stainless steel construction, redefined the luxury sports watch market.
  • Jaeger-LeCoultre Reverso: This unique watch features a reversible case, allowing wearers to personalize their style.
  • Omega Speedmaster: Known as the “Moonwatch,” the Speedmaster was the first watch worn on the moon and has since become an iconic timepiece.

Are luxury watches worth the investment?

Investing in a luxury watch can be a significant decision, both financially and emotionally. While luxury watches often come with a hefty price tag, they also tend to hold their value well over time. Additionally, owning a prestigious timepiece can bring a sense of pride and enjoyment as you appreciate the craftsmanship and history behind it. However, it’s essential to do thorough research and choose a watch that aligns with your style and preferences.
